## Who to ping: slow autocomplete index

If the Birchline autocomplete index is lagging (suggestions taking >400ms, or stale entries showing up), it's almost always the nightly rebuild falling behind. Don't restart the indexer yourself — that makes the backlog worse. The owning team is Typeahead Guild; Priya runs point this quarter and usually replies fast during the eng sync window. For anything index-related, drop a note to the guild inbox below.

billing contact of bawep-fawif = fenath_zorael@nelvrocorp.corp

Subject: Handover — TileForge cache layer

Taking over releases for the TileForge tile-rendering cache. Pipeline is green; eviction fix ships Thursday. Cut from release/4.2 only, tag after the smoke run, and don't touch the warm-up script. Runbook is in the usual place. You'll sign releases with the following deploy key.

deploy key for kahag-kagaf: bky9_uLYdkfG6Z

Subject: Memtrace cut-over complete

Team,

Cut-over to Memtrace v2 for GPU memory profiling finished last night. Old v1 agents are disabled; any tickets referencing v1 dashboards should be closed as resolved-by-migration. Sampling overhead is now under 2% and allocation traces include kernel names. Known gap: profiles older than 30 days were not migrated. Point customers at the v2 docs for setup questions. For reference when troubleshooting, the agent now runs with the following configuration.

settings of bagaf-bawip:
[aldax]
port = 5000
region = south-4
host = aldax.brasklabs.corp
team = brivan
timeout_ms = 2000
retries = 2

Context: Ardenfell line margins slipped three points over two quarters. Drivers: input steel costs, aggressive discounting at the Westmoor branch, and a stale price book. Proposal: uplift list prices four percent, tighten discount authority to regional level, sunset the two lowest-margin SKUs. Risk: volume loss at Halverton accounts, estimated under two percent. Decision requested at Thursday's review. Modelling assumptions are in the appendix pack. The commercial reasoning leadership wants kept close is noted directly below.

board note of tajop-yajof: The finance team signed off on a budget of $77.6 million for Project Pramir.